Output 1583a21447d20f1b5ed8ac2974a5deb13f418e287a8b44649c61e10fe507294e:20

value
5352045
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bf7eee8648c0a467895053a2a6fec22f325e329 OP_EQUALVERIFY OP_CHECKSIG
address
1M45ziQfiodDctkYDScAhiSdyFQ2BcLpvw
transaction
1583a21447d20f1b5ed8ac2974a5deb13f418e287a8b44649c61e10fe507294e
spent
true